The bestselling of them all is the Duo model which is a 7-in-1 version that serves as a pressure cooker, slow cooker, rice cooker, steamer, yogurt … WebbIf run on a low setting, slow cookers will consume anywhere between 70 and 150 watts. Whereas, on a high setting, they will use 150 to 250 watts. Of course, the wattage depends on the size of your slow cooker and the duration of your run time. Webb3 aug. 2007 · my slow cooker is rated at 170 watts. Times that by hours eg 170 X 8 =1360 watts divide by 1000 so that equals 1.36 this is the number that you multiply by the cost of electricity. In my case it is 1.36 X 15.217 ***you will find your slow cooker rating on a tab which is probably underneath*** which is 20.7 pence. Webb29 dec. 2024 · Typically, a slow cooker has a wattage specification of 300-400. You can easily find that wattage specification in the box. But that’s not the actual wattage that your slow cooker always spends. When the cooker is in low mode, it may consume as little energy as 50 watts per hour.
